Summary

Enough. As the Tory government shuts down the democratic decision of the Scottish Parliament to expand trans rights, it's time to wake up to a gruesome reality. One of the most vulnerable minorities is being subjected to the exact same hate campaign gay and bi people faced in the 1980s and 1990s. You either have the courage to be on the right side of history - or you can stand back and allow an oppressed community to suffer unnecessary pain and fear. Here's the argument for trans rights - and why the opponents are going to be judged just as harshly as homophobes were.
